Responsibilities & Key Deliverables
1) To design and develop Clutch system along with the CFT Team based on VDS/SDS, Customer inputs requirement and market strategy
2) Coordinate with the vendor to design and develop the Clutch System including clutch, clutch release, clutch pedal so as meet the vehicle timeline
3) Layout signoff of clutch system with the other interface teams
4) Conducting Design FMEA, Design Review and Design Verification Plan along with the team including vendor.
5) Applying domain knowledge for theoretical calculation on clamp load/release load, meeting pedal effort requirements, energy dissipation, NVH requirements
6) Follow MPDS system, to design and develop system as per the project targets and coordinate with the team members internal and external to carry out the task
7) IMCR initiators and implementation
8) Field concern resolution
9) Design FMEA, Design Review to be conducted
10) Review with the Manufacturing, Service, Quality Departments.
11) Review with PVT and service for the field concern resolutions
12) Warranty cost for the aggregate monitored in R / 1000 for 3 MIS - Design the robust clutch system for meeting the R/1000 targets
13) IMCR projects – Cost reduction - Making design proposal in the clutch system to reduce cost without compromising the quality, functionality and product life
14) CPI Rating - Design which will meet the time, cost, weight as per project target
